On Tuesday, 14 May 2024, Prime Minister Narendra Modi offered prayers at Dashashwamedh Ghat on the banks of the River Ganga in Varanasi.

He offered prayers before filing his nomination from the Varanasi Lok Sabha seat in Uttar Pradesh.

Today is the auspicious day of Ganga Saptami and PM Modi participated in prayers and performed the Ganga Aarti at the Ghat.

PM Modi, MP and BJP candidate will file his nomination papers from the Varanasi Lok Sabha seat for the 2024 general elections, from where he has secured wins with large margins for the past two consecutive terms.

PM Modi will then offer prayers at Kal Bhairav Temple before filing his nomination.

PM Modi is seeking a third term and hoping to mark a record margin.

Varanasi goes in for polling on June 1 in the seventh and last phase of the general elections.

Security has been strengthened outside the office of the District Magistrate in Varanasi ahead of PM Modi's nomination.

Ahead of the nomination, the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) said in a post in Hindi on social media that the temple town of Kashi is once again ready to send its servant (PM Modi) to the Parliament.

"I have neither come here nor has anyone sent me here, Maa Ganga has called me... This relationship between Kashi, Kashi residents, and the Chief Servant is one of development, trust, and affection.

Kashi is again ready to send its beloved chief servant to the parliament by winning him with record votes," BJP posted.
